Legal protections overview
Understanding your legal rights is crucial. In Texas, individuals affected by domestic violence can seek protective orders, which can provide legal relief by restricting the abuser’s contact. It’s important to consult with local legal resources to understand the specific protections available in your area.
Safety planning basics
Creating a safety plan is an essential step for anyone experiencing domestic violence. Consider the following components:
- Identify safe places you can go in an emergency.
- Plan how to leave your home safely.
- Keep important documents and essentials in a safe location.
- Establish a code word with friends or family to signal when you need help.
Being prepared can help you feel more in control of your situation.
